>> The existing functions defined in intfloat_readwrite.[ch] are
>> both slow and incorrect (infinities are not handled).
>>
>> This introduces a new header with fast, inline conversion
>> functions using direct union punning assuming an IEEE-754
>> system, an assumption already made throughout the code.
>>
>> The one use of Intel/Motorola extended 80-bit format is
>> replaced by simpler code sufficient under the present
>> constraints (positive normal values).
>>
>> The old functions are marked deprecated and retained for
>> compatibility.
